Dec 12, 2023 · Cork: Harvested from cork oak trees without harming the tree, a sustainable and biodegradable material. Sea Glass: Naturally tumbled glass found on beaches, often used in unique, handcrafted pieces. Hemp: A sustainable crop that requires minimal pesticides and water to grow, used for cords and textiles in jewelry. Jan 4, 2024 · Sustainable jewelry refers to transparent, responsible sourcing practices and the use of sustainable materials, namely metals and gemstones. Recycling gold, for example, is a fantastic way to create more sustainable jewelry by reducing the environmental impact, as mining brand-new gold has the potential to emit toxic chemicals into the air.
